How Seagull Delivers Real-Time Hebrew to Danish Translation
Seagull captures system audio directly from any desktop app without plugins or manual setup. When Hebrew audio plays, the app processes it in real-time and renders Danish subtitles in a floating overlay that stays visible on top of your screen. You watch the Hebrew source and read Danish translation simultaneously, maintaining full context and conversation flow.
The pipeline handles the linguistic challenges of Hebrew-to-Danish translation while keeping latency low enough for live use. Support for 60+ languages means your setup works across multiple language pairs, and Conversation Mode lets you reverse the flow for two-way face-to-face translation on calls. Seagull runs natively on Mac, Windows, and Linux, so you're not dependent on browser compatibility or plugin updates.

Frequently Asked Questions
Does Seagull require plugins to capture Hebrew audio from desktop apps?
No. Seagull captures system audio directly from any desktop application without plugins, extensions, or configuration. This includes media players, conferencing apps, and streaming platforms.
How accurate is real-time Hebrew to Danish translation?
Accuracy depends on audio clarity and context. Seagull delivers professional-grade translation suitable for calls, meetings, and content consumption. For critical documents or legal content, post-translation review is recommended, but for live communication, the latency-to-accuracy balance is optimized for real-world use.
Can I use Seagull for two-way Hebrew-Danish conversations?
Yes. Conversation Mode lets you translate in both directions during face-to-face calls or video meetings. You speak in Danish, Seagull translates to Hebrew subtitles for the other person, and vice versa.
